## Runbook: Snapfield snapshot failures

If a customer reports red snapshot diffs in Snapfield after a component update, it's usually stale baselines, not a real bug. Have them re-run the baseline job once before escalating to the Cormar team. If the job itself won't start, the runner probably lost its settings — restore them using the values below.

deployment values, bahop-fahag:
[silok]
host = silok.lumictech.test
user = silok_svc
database = silok_prod

## Runbook: Barrowdesk DB Connection Pooling

Barrowdesk's API servers share a pooled connection layer in front of the primary database. Each API instance holds a small pool; the pooler multiplexes these onto a fixed number of backend connections. If you see "pool exhausted" errors, do not raise limits blindly — check for long-running queries first, since they pin connections.

As a contractor, you have read access to pool metrics in the dashboard. Changes to pooling require a reviewed PR. The current production pool settings are as follows.

config for tagaf-bawif:
[norok]
host = norok.ordinworks.local
user = norok_svc
database = norok_prod

Team, during last week's disaster-recovery drill we restored the Seekwell search cluster from cold snapshots, and the relevance tuning notes survived intact. A few observations for the sync: the synonym expansion weights drifted after restore and needed a manual re-index, and the Ostervale stemming pack had to be re-pinned to its prior version. I've filed tasks for both. To unlock the archived tuning-notes bundle during any future drill, enter the recovery passphrase shown immediately below.

recovery phrase for fajeg-kawep: druix-gorius-briax-ulaeth-fraox-lammir-pelox-jormir-pelwyn-julir

## Local Setup: Log Compaction

Queuewright's broker compacts topic logs every 30 minutes by default. For local runs, set `COMPACTION_INTERVAL=5m` so retention bugs surface quickly. Start the broker with `make broker-dev`, then verify compaction markers appear in `logs/segments/`. Do not disable compaction on the `release-events` topic; the release tooling assumes deduplicated keys. Compaction offsets are persisted to the metadata store, so the broker needs a reachable database before first boot. Point it at the following connection string.

database URL for bahop-yagep: mssql://sildor_svc:35ha7jz@db-fb6d.nelvrodyn.example:5432/casath